計算機系統知識

2021-08-16 02:53:08 字數 935 閱讀 5036

1、儲存裝置形成層次結構

暫存器(l0)→快取記憶體(l1)→快取記憶體(l2)→快取記憶體(l3)→主存(l4)→本地二級儲存【本地磁碟】(l5)→遠端二級儲存【分布式檔案系統,web伺服器】(l6)

儲存器層次結構的主要思想是一層上的儲存器作為低一層儲存器的快取記憶體。

2、作業系統管理硬體

作業系統通過程序、虛擬儲存器和檔案來實現作業系統的兩個基本功能<1>、防止硬體被失控的應用程式濫用。<2>、向應用程式提供簡單一致的機制來控制複雜而又通常大相徑庭的低階硬體裝置。

檔案是對i/o裝置的抽象表示。虛擬儲存器是對主存和磁碟i/o裝置的抽象表示。程序是對處理器、主存和i/o裝置的抽象表示。

3、程序

程序是作業系統對乙個正在執行的程式的一種抽象。在大多數系統中,需要執行的程序數是多於可以執行它們的cpu個數。

外殼程序?

上下文切換:即儲存當前程序的上下文、恢復新程序的上下文。

4、執行緒

乙個程序可以由多個執行緒組成,每個執行緒都執行在程序的上下文中,並共享同樣的**和全域性資料。

多執行緒比多程序之間更容易共享資料,執行緒一般比程序高效。

5、虛擬儲存器的思想是把乙個程序虛擬儲存器的內容儲存在磁碟上,然後用主存作為磁碟的快取記憶體。

6、檔案就是位元組序列。

併發於並行

併發是指乙個同時具有多個活動的系統。並行是指用併發使乙個系統執行的更快。

7、超執行緒(同時多執行緒)是一項允許乙個cpu執行多個控制流的技術。

計算機系統知識總結

軟考第一章講了計算機系統知識,學習到了一些和硬體相關的知識,對計算機體系結構有了乙個大概的了解。讓我認識了cpu的具體結構,大致的工作流程,了解了資料在計算機內部的表現形式。尤其是機器數,反碼補碼的創造,是靈活與智慧型的表現。下面是思維導圖 根據不同的層次定了多個系統,本節介紹了指令系統,儲存系統,...

計算機系統知識總結

軟考第一章講了計算機系統知識,學習到了一些和硬體相關的知識,對計算機體系結構有了乙個大概的了解。讓我認識了cpu的詳細結構,大致的工作流程,了解了資料在計算機內部的表現形式。尤其是機器數,反碼補碼的創造,是靈活與智慧型的表現。以下是思維導圖 依據不同的層次定了多個系統,本節介紹了指令系統,儲存系統,...

計算機系統知識 一

計算機系統由軟體和硬體組成。基本硬體系統由運算器 控制器 儲存器 輸入裝置 輸出裝置組成。運算器 控制器等部件被整合在一起統稱為 處理單元 cpu cpu的功能 程式控制 操作控制 時間控制 資料處理 cpu主要由運算器 控制器 暫存器組和內部匯流排等部件組成 運算器 由算術邏輯單元 累加暫存器 資...